Executive team — we propose an 8% uplift for legacy Tarnwell Suite customers effective next quarter. Roughly 340 accounts affected; modelled churn is 4–6%, net revenue gain positive in all scenarios. Grandfathered discounts end after a six-month bridge. Support costs for legacy builds now exceed margin on the lowest tier, so inaction is the costlier path. Finance to confirm the churn sensitivity table by Monday. Approval requested at Thursday's call. The confidential note on plans follows below.

internal memo for tagef-hadup: Gross margin on Ulaath came in at 15 percent against a plan of 5 percent. Only 7 of the 120 pilot accounts renewed Ulaath, so a churn review is set for October 15.

## 2.14.0 — Changed defaults

Autocomplete index rebuilds on Quillbase were taking 40+ minutes and starving query threads. Rebuild concurrency is now capped and incremental merges are on by default. On-call: if suggestions lag, check merge backlog before restarting. Rollback requires a full reindex, so avoid it off-hours. The service now ships with these defaults.

config for tagaf-bawif:
[norok]
host = norok.ordinworks.local
user = norok_svc
database = norok_prod

Subject: Flagwright cut-over summary

Team — the move from HelioToggle to Flagwright completed Tuesday, 03:10 local. All nine services on the Dunmarsh cluster now evaluate flags through the new framework; legacy SDK reads are shimmed until month-end. One hiccup: stale cache on the Ostler batch jobs, fixed with a forced refresh. Rollout percentages carried over cleanly, audit log verified by Tomas. HelioToggle goes read-only next sprint, deleted after that. For reference, the active Flagwright service configuration is below.

settings of kawep-faduf:
ELIIX_PIN=0516
ELIIX_METRICS_HOST=metrics.eliix.nelvrolabs.internal
ELIIX_LOG_LEVEL=warn
ELIIX_TENANT=briix

**Action item (PM-214, Coldvault archival):** Automate archiving of cold storage buckets older than the retention cutoff. Manual sweeps missed two regions last quarter and blew the storage budget. Owner: infra rotation. Sweep cadence, batch size, and age thresholds must be config-driven, not hardcoded, so on-call can tune under load. Dry-run mode required before first prod run. Proposed defaults for review at sync are below.

limits module of fahog-kahop:
CAPS = {
    "fraeth": 189,
    "drumir": 842,
}